IBM’s Tumble Drags on Software, IT Stocks

IBM stock is having one of its worst days ever – and is dragging some other names in software and IT along with it. Shares of software and professional-services firms including Accenture, Gartner, Workday and ServiceNow were all trading lower Tuesday morning.

Buy, Hold, or Sell: Dropping 21% in a Week as a New Fed Chair Steps In, Is ServiceNow an Absolute Steal at $107?

At $106.97, ServiceNow (NYSE:NOW) looks dislocated from fundamentals. The stock has shed 16.2% in a week and 30.17% year to date as a new Federal Reserve chair takes over and the software sector flushes, creating a setup where price has detached from fundamentals.
